Living on the edge of Garigal National Park means property owners face a distinct set of environmental hazards. From October to March, severe downbursts can test the structural integrity of large native species, while saturating East Coast Lows from April to August often lead to whole-tree failure on our shallow sandstone soils. When a mature tree is compromised by wind, disease, or root decay, the risk to your home, family, and neighbours is significant.
Attempting DIY tree work or hiring unqualified operators in this region is a costly mistake. Beyond the immediate physical danger of unpredictable timber, unapproved tree removal can result in massive council fines. The Northern Beaches Council actively enforces the Warringah DCP 2011 clause E1, and navigating the Vegetation Clearing Permit process requires professional insight.
That is where our team comes in. We assess the structural condition of your canopy, identify high-risk defects early, and implement AS4373-compliant pruning or complete removal where necessary. By addressing over-extended limbs, deadwood, and hazardous leans before the storm season hits, we protect your property and ensure you remain fully compliant with all local overlays and the 10/50 Vegetation Clearing Code of Practice.

Allambie Heights sits at the heart of The Forest, sharing its unique topographical DNA with neighbouring suburbs like Forestville, Killarney Heights, and Frenchs Forest. Here, the Hawkesbury Sandstone dictates how trees grow and fail. Shallow soils over rock shelves mean mature blackbutts and Sydney red gums are particularly vulnerable to root-plate failure during heavy, saturating winter rains.
Navigating local regulations requires deep regional knowledge. Tree work here is governed by the Warringah DCP 2011 clause E1, meaning any removal or significant pruning of a tree over 5 metres usually requires a Vegetation Clearing Permit.
However, because much of Allambie Heights borders Garigal National Park, bushfire overlays heavily influence what can be cleared. Depending on your property's exact mapping, certain hazard reduction works may fall under the 10/50 Vegetation Clearing Code of Practice. We understand these local nuances intimately and ensure every job is fully compliant before we start up a chainsaw.
Regular maintenance is the key to preserving the majestic trees that define our local landscape. In Allambie Heights, we recommend an annual canopy inspection ahead of the October-to-March storm season. Having our team remove deadwood and perform selective crown thinning reduces wind resistance and mitigates the risk of sudden branch failure.
Keep an eye on the root zones of large native trees, particularly after heavy winter rains, as soil heave can indicate instability. If you notice dying foliage, structural cracking, or invasive weed species like camphor laurel taking root in your garden, call us immediately. Proactive care ensures your trees remain a safe, valuable asset to your property.
